SG U groove ball bearings are specifically designed to accommodate radial loads and moderate axial loads in both directions. Their unique groove shape enhances their ability to maintain stable performance even under challenging operating conditions. Here are some key benefits of utilizing SG U groove ball bearings in your industrial equipment:
1. Superior Load Capacity: SG U groove ball bearings are engineered with precision to handle heavy radial and axial loads. With their advanced design and sturdy construction, they offer exceptional load-carrying capacity, ensuring the smooth and efficient operation of your machinery.
2. Reduced Friction and Energy Consumption: These bearings are built with low-friction materials and optimized internal geometry, resulting in reduced friction and energy consumption. By minimizing heat generation and power loss, SG U groove ball bearings contribute to the overall efficiency of your equipment, leading to cost savings in the long run.
3. Increased Durability and Reliability: SG U groove ball bearings are manufactured using high-quality materials and advanced technologies. This ensures their exceptional durability and reliability, even in demanding industrial environments. By incorporating these bearings into your machinery, you can expect extended service life and reduced downtime, ultimately improving productivity.
4. Versatility and Adaptability: SG U groove ball bearings are available in various sizes and designs, allowing for easy integration into different types of industrial equipment. They are versatile enough to meet the diverse requirements of your applications, providing you with flexibility and adaptability in your design and manufacturing processes.
5. Optimal Performance: With their precise engineering and consistent manufacturing standards, SG U groove ball bearings offer exceptional performance characteristics. These bearings provide smooth and reliable rotation, reduced noise levels, and enhanced overall functionality. This ensures that your industrial equipment operates at its peak performance, delivering superior results.
